How Does a Cat-Back Exhaust System Enhance Performance and Sound on EP3?

A cat-back exhaust system enhances performance and sound on the EP3 by improving exhaust flow and reducing back pressure. This system replaces components from the catalytic converter back to the exhaust tip. The primary components include the mid-pipe, muffler, and exhaust tips.

First, the cat-back exhaust system removes factory restrictions. These limitations can choke engine performance. By allowing exhaust gases to exit more freely, the engine can breathe better. This enhanced airflow leads to improved horsepower and torque.

Second, the design of the muffler affects sound. Cat-back systems often come with performance mufflers. These mufflers provide a deeper, more aggressive tone. This change contributes to a sportier driving experience.

Third, lighter materials may be used in cat-back systems. Using stainless steel or other lightweight materials reduces overall vehicle weight. This weight reduction can lead to better acceleration and handling.

Lastly, installation of a cat-back exhaust system can increase visual appeal. The stylish exhaust tips enhance the appearance of the EP3. This combination of performance, sound, and aesthetics makes cat-back exhaust systems popular among enthusiasts.

  1. Size of the exhaust piping: The size of the exhaust piping in an exhaust system affects exhaust flow and engine efficiency. Larger piping can improve horsepower but may impact low-end torque. For the EP3, a common size ranges from 2.25 to 2.5 inches in diameter. Proper sizing is essential for maintaining balance between performance gains and drivability.

  2. Type of muffler design: The muffler design influences the sound and performance of the exhaust system. Options include straight-through, chambered, or turbo-style mufflers. Straight-through designs provide a more aggressive sound and improved flow. Chambered designs, however, can dampen sound for a more subdued tone.

  3. Material quality and durability: The material of the exhaust system affects its lifespan and resistance to corrosion. Stainless steel is popular for its durability and resistance to rust. Mild steel is less expensive but more prone to corrosion without proper care. Evaluating material quality can significantly impact long-term investment in your exhaust system.

  4. Compatibility with stock components: Ensuring that the exhaust system is compatible with your EP3’s stock components is crucial. A direct bolt-on system may not require extensive modifications, while universal systems might need welding or custom fittings. Researching compatibility helps avoid unwanted costs and installation difficulties.
